Reducing thick plants is a important element of landscape management, helping to restore order, enhance aesthetic appeals, and promote plant health. Overgrowth can limit airflow, lower sunlight penetration, and create opportunities for bugs and illness. Pruning and thinning are the main methods for handling thick or rowdy plant life, permitting plants to prosper while maintaining a regulated appearance. The procedure involves selectively getting rid of excess branches, stems, and foliage, always considering the natural growth practice of each types. Timing is necessary; some plants react best to pruning during inactivity, while flowering varieties may require post-bloom trimming to preserve blossoms. Proper method guarantees cuts are tidy and positioned to encourage healthy new growth. In addition to boosting plant health, minimizing overgrowth enhances ease of access and exposure in the landscape Paths, driveways, and outdoor home become more secure and more inviting. Long-term upkeep plans avoid future overgrowth, making sure a well balanced and unified landscape.
